Sirauli is a small village of 365 hectares in Atrauli Tehsil in Aligarh district in the State of Uttar Pradesh,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Sirauli depends on Chharra Rafatpu, the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include One tubewell and One handpump.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Tap. Sirauli's pin code is 202130[4], and village code is 01344900. The area of Sirauli is segregated as 335 hectares irrigated area, 10 hectares unirrigated area. the 20 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 365 hectare area not available for cultivation.

Sirauli has One post office (Siroli B.O) and One public telephone. Sirauli has Two banks and Two credit societies for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ics[edit]

Sirauli is a census village in the district of Aligarh, Uttar Pradesh. The village has a total population of 2506 and has total administration over 424 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Sirauli has 394 children, 203 boys and 191 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 1020 (40.70%) males constitute 548 (21.87%) of the population and females 472 (18.83%).

Educational institutions[edit]

As per the census 2011 report, 1197 people are literate in Sirauli out of which 782 are males and 415 are females.

Sirauli has the following educational facilities:

  • 1 Education facility
  • 2 Primary schools
  • 1 Colleges in the nearby range

Employment[edit]

According to a census 2011 report, 1032 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 702 male, 330 female with 641 (62.11%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 514 males and 127 females. 263 males and 15 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 123 male and 11 female agricultural labor. 391 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of Chharra Rafatpu and Aligarh to sell agricultural produce and make their living.
